Two other options (neither of which are better than the shuttle option, but for sake of completeness:)
- Make the jounrey in your pod. To do this, right click on your ship and select 'leave ship' - you can then undock in your pod. (This is generally not a great idea as your pod has no defences. However, if you're in high-sec then a player can't attack you without losing his own ship - and if you have no implants to use then you're generally not risking that much.)
- Set up a courier mission, in which you offer to pay other players to transport your goods between stations. (Not good in this case as you'd have to wait until someone accepted and delivered the goods - additionally you'd have to offer a fair bit of money to catch their attention, which won't be worth it in this case.)
